#804da4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#804da4 is composed of 50.2% red, 30.2%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22% cyan, 53%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 275.2 degrees, a saturation of 36.1% and a lightness of 47.3%. #804da4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9aff with #010049.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

● #804da4 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#804da4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#804da4 has RGB values of R:128, G:77,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 8408484.

Shades and Tints of #804da4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030204 is the darkest color, while #f8f5fb is the lightest one.
